zoukankan      html  css  js  c++  java
  • 客户端发版流程

    目前我所在的公司流程,跟其他可能不同,但都大同小异,可参考。整个周期从需求评审到研发完成上线,耗时一个月左右。


    1. 产品出需求(包括新功能,技术优化,视觉优化,问题解决,架构调整、埋点,性能等)
    2. 需求排期,时间点预估(开发、提测时间点、各分支合版时间、测试完成beta版本、release版本)
    3. 需求评审,确定各个时间点(开发、产品、测试等人员参加)
    4. 开发同学Coding,测试同学编写用例
    5. 用例内部评审、外部评审。评审完毕的测试用例发邮件给开发产品同学确认并自测。
    6. 分支提测,各分支开始测试,改bug,发邮件同步每日进度。(测试分为新功能测试/基础功能回归两个阶段)
    7. 达到合版标准,发送合版请求邮件,开始合版。
    8. 合版完成,引擎版本号/SDK版本号等确认,开始稳定性测试(跑Monkey)
    9. 合版后测试(新功能测试、第一次交叉测试,基础功能回归、第二次交叉测试)
    10. 自由测试,封板,发送测试报告,出beta包。
    11. Beta一段时间后,出release包。
    12. 总结优化。

    PS:更新,其中第6~9条中,合版目前已取消,提测后就直接进入第一轮测试。

  • 相关阅读:
    《图解HTTP》确认访问用户身份的认证
    《图解HTTP》确保web安全的https
    《图解HTTP》HTTP首部(2)
    《图解HTTP》HTTP首部(1)
    App测试要点
    APP测试基本流程
    《图解HTTP》与HTTP协作的Web服务器
    《图解HTTP》返回结果的HTTP状态码
    centos7虚拟内存设置
    修改Centos SSH服务端口
  • 原文地址:https://www.cnblogs.com/hanfanfan/p/7240290.html
Copyright © 2011-2022 走看看